Argentina - British P.O. 1868 (Dec 22) Stampless cover with red "BUENOS AYRES / PAID" c.d.s, prepaid 1/5 to Smithtown, via London, with red London Paid transit c.d.s (Feb 2) and "3d" accountancy mark, backstamped at St. John and W.O Smithtown (March 6, manuscript date). A few edge faults and tear at lower left edge, a very unusual destination from Argentina sent via G.B.

1840-58 Stampless entire letters (4) and a cover to G.B including 1840 letter from a former soldier in Frederickton to the War Office asking for an increase in his daily pension of 5d, with Halifax transit c.d.s, sent on the maiden return voyage of "Acadia"; 1841 letter from Cape Breton Island with circular "ANTIGONISH / N.S"; 1851 letter prepaid 1/- from St. John; 1858 cover with circular framed "6d" and experimental Liverpool "pins" triple arc arrival datestamp, etc. Also an 1894 2c postcard from a crew member of the Barque "Amaranth". 1858 (Jan 11) Cover from St. John to London bearing imperf 3d (2, 3/4 margins, one with small corner fault) and a bisected 3d paying the 7½d rate, each tied by an oval of bars, endorsed "By Steamer via Halifax", St. John and London Paid (Jan 26) datestamps. A fine bisect cover, carried on the Cunard "Niagara", with B.P.A Certificate (1977). S.G. 2/2a, £3,000+. Photo on Inside Back Cover. (Image1)

1863 (July 6) Entire letter from Richibuch to England "via Halifax", bearing two 1860 12½c stamps tied by central oval of bars, handstamped red "New Brunswick Paid", backstamped at Sackville, Shediac, W.O Kingston Kent and upon arrival at Leeds. A fine cover, carried on the Cunard "Canada", with V. Graves Green Certificate (1990). Photo on Page 134. (Image1)
